What Are Cataracts?



If you've ever before questioned what triggers over cast vision as you age, the solution may very well be cataracts. Cataracts are a typical eye condition that influences the clearness of the lens inside your eye. The lens is usually clear, enabling light to pass through and focus on the retina. Nonetheless, as Continue Reading age, proteins in the lens can glob together, triggering cloudiness and obstructing the flow of light. just click the following article leads to blurred vision, problem seeing in the evening, level of sensitivity to light, and discolored shades. In time, cataracts can substantially influence your vision, making day-to-day activities testing.




Cataracts can develop in one or both eyes and typically progression gradually.

While aging is the key source of cataracts, other aspects such as cigarette smoking, diabetic issues, excessive sun exposure, and certain drugs can also increase your danger.

Thankfully, cataracts can be dealt with effectively with surgical treatment to change the cloudy lens with a clear fabricated lens, restoring your vision and boosting your quality of life.

Causes and Threat Elements



As you explore the causes and threat variables associated with cataracts, it becomes clear that while aging is the key provocateur, various other components can additionally contribute in their advancement. Direct exposure to ultraviolet radiation from the sunlight, smoking, and certain medical problems like diabetes can increase your danger of developing cataracts. Genetics likewise play a considerable duty, as cataracts can run in households. Injuries to the eye, the extended use corticosteroid medications, and even extreme alcohol usage have actually been connected to cataract formation.

Additionally, existing health problems such as obesity and hypertension can contribute to the development of cataracts. It's vital to handle these conditions to minimize your threat.

Furthermore, way of life factors like inadequate nourishment and an absence of anti-oxidants in your diet plan can possibly exacerbate cataract formation. By keeping a healthy way of life, securing your eyes from dangerous UV rays, and organizing regular eye tests, you can help reduce your risk of developing cataracts.

Therapy Options



Exploring treatment choices for cataracts unveils a series of effective treatments that can help boost your vision and lifestyle. In the beginning of cataracts, updating your eyeglass prescription or using brighter lights may aid manage signs and symptoms. Nevertheless, as the cataracts progression and begin to hinder day-to-day tasks, surgery becomes the key treatment option.

Cataract surgery involves eliminating the over cast lens and replacing it with a clear synthetic intraocular lens. This procedure is safe, quick, and very successful, with the majority of patients experiencing improved vision quickly after surgical procedure.

There are different sorts of intraocular lenses readily available, including multifocal lenses that can deal with both close to and distance vision, lowering the demand for glasses post-surgery. Your ophthalmologist will certainly assist you pick the most ideal lens based on your lifestyle and visual needs.

After surgical procedure, thorough post-operative care is essential for optimal recovery and vision outcomes. Regular follow-up consultations will ensure that your eyes are healing appropriately which your vision is improving as expected.
